The Philosophy Behind Gradual Funding
Imagine filling a bathtub not by blasting the faucet wide open, but by letting the water trickle in a slow, consistent stream. The room stays quiet, the floor stays dry, and you control the temperature with precision. That is the core idea behind the drip deposit method. For many players, the biggest enemy is impulsive decision-making. Facing a losing streak with a loaded account can tempt someone to chase losses recklessly. By contrast, funding your account in smaller, scheduled chunks creates a natural barrier. You are forced to step back, evaluate your session, and decide if the next „drip“ is worth the gamble.

Building Your Drip Strategy
Setting up a drip deposit plan is not complicated, but it does require some personal honesty. First, you need to ask yourself: what is my weekly entertainment budget? That number should be something you are comfortable losing entirely—because in gambling, loss is always a possibility. Once you have that figure, do not drop it all at once. Break it into daily or even session-by-session chunks. This is where the beauty of the system shines. A player who deposits twenty dollars each day rather than one hundred forty dollars on a Monday will approach their Tuesday session with a clean slate, free from the mental weight of a mid-week loss.
- Set a hard daily limit – Never exceed your pre-planned drip amount, even if you feel lucky.
- Time your sessions – Drip deposits work best when paired with timed breaks, not marathon plays.
- Celebrate small wins – If a drip session nets a modest profit, withdraw a portion to reinforce the habit.
- Stay flexible – Adjust your drip schedule based on your week, but never increase it reactively.
- Use notifications – Set a reminder for your next deposit to keep the rhythm consistent.
- Review weekly – Look at your drip history to see if the method is preserving your bankroll better than before.
This list might feel like common sense, but common sense is often the first thing abandoned when the reels start spinning rapidly. The discipline required to strictly follow a drip plan separates a strategic player from a reckless gambler.
The Psychological Edge of Patience
There is an underappreciated psychological layer to depositing in drips. Each time you make a small deposit, you are essentially renewing your commitment to the game. That ritual—the moment of clicking the deposit button—creates a moment of reflection. It asks you: do you really want to play right now? That tiny pause is a powerful tool against tilt. Tilt, the emotional frustration that leads to bad bets, thrives on speed and momentum. The drip method introduces friction into that momentum, giving your rational brain time to catch up with your impulses. Over weeks of steady drips, you might find that your overall enjoyment increases because the stakes feel manageable, and the fear of „losing it all“ melts away.
Frequently Asked Questions About Drip Deposits
- What is a drip deposit exactly? It is the practice of depositing smaller amounts of money into your casino account at regular intervals—daily or every few days—instead of one large sum upfront.
- Does the drip method reduce my chances of winning? No, the outcome of each spin or hand is independent. However, drip deposits help you survive long losing streaks, giving you more opportunities to hit a winning cycle.
- Can I still win big using drip deposits? Yes. Large wins can happen on any spin. The difference is that you are protecting your bankroll so you can stay in the game long enough to see it happen.
- Is this method better for beginners? Absolutely. New players often lack the discipline to manage a full bankroll, making drip deposits a safe training wheel for developing good habits.
- Should I ever combine drip deposits with bonuses? Carefully read the terms. Some bonuses require a minimum deposit that may be larger than your planned drip amount. In those cases, consider adjusting one or the other.
